Cathy fille soumise, is perhaps not the most appropriate title for this film. Cathy is not at all submissive in this film, far from it. A film with a lot of respect for the woman and for the woman who does the job of a prostitute. Very beautifully portrayed sex scenes, although perhaps a little too much of the good thing. A bit more attention for a nice story would make the film more digestible.

Don't forget, the extremely beautiful and gifted Belgian actress Erica Cool is very good in her role of Cathy.
